IN NO EVENT SHALL THE COPYRIGHT +// OWNER OR CONTRIBUTORS BE LIABLE FOR ANY DIRECT, INDIRECT, INCIDENTAL, +// SPECIAL, EXEMPLARY, OR CONSEQUENTIAL DAMAGES (INCLUDING, BUT NOT +// LIMITED TO, PROCUREMENT OF SUBSTITUTE GOODS OR SERVICES; LOSS OF USE, +// DATA, OR PROFITS; OR BUSINESS INTERRUPTION) HOWEVER CAUSED AND ON ANY +// THEORY OF LIABILITY, WHETHER IN CONTRACT, STRICT LIABILITY, OR TORT +// (INCLUDING NEGLIGENCE OR OTHERWISE) ARISING IN ANY WAY OUT OF THE USE +// OF THIS SOFTWARE, EVEN IF ADVISED OF THE POSSIBILITY OF SUCH DAMAGE. + +// Author: kenton@google.com (Kenton Varda) +// Based on original Protocol Buffers design by +// Sanjay Ghemawat, Jeff Dean, and others. +// +// Implements the Protocol Compiler front-end such that it may be reused by +// custom compilers written to support other languages. + +#ifndef GOOGLE_PROTOBUF_COMPILER_COMMAND_LINE_INTERFACE_H__ +#define GOOGLE_PROTOBUF_COMPILER_COMMAND_LINE_INTERFACE_H__ + +#include <google/protobuf/stubs/common.h> +#include <string> +#include <vector> +#include <map> +#include <set> +#include <utility> + +namespace google { +namespace protobuf { + +class FileDescriptor; // descriptor.h +class DescriptorPool; // descriptor.h + +namespace compiler { + +class CodeGenerator; // code_generator.h +class DiskSourceTree; // importer.h + +// This class implements the command-line interface to the protocol compiler. +// It is designed to make it very easy to create a custom protocol compiler +// supporting the languages of your choice. For example, if you wanted to +// create a custom protocol compiler binary which includes both the regular +// C++ support plus support for your own custom output "Foo", you would +// write a class "FooGenerator" which implements the CodeGenerator interface, +// then write a main() procedure like this: +// +// int main(int argc, char* argv[]) { +// google::protobuf::compiler::CommandLineInterface cli; +// +// // Support generation of C++ source and headers. +// google::protobuf::compiler::cpp::CppGenerator cpp_generator; +// cli.RegisterGenerator("--cpp_out", &cpp_generator, +// "Generate C++ source and header."); +// +// // Support generation of Foo code. +// FooGenerator foo_generator; +// cli.RegisterGenerator("--foo_out", &foo_generator, +// "Generate Foo file."); +// +// return cli.Run(argc, argv); +// } +// +// The compiler is invoked with syntax like: +// protoc --cpp_out=outdir --foo_out=outdir --proto_path=src src/foo.proto +// +// For a full description of the command-line syntax, invoke it with --help. +class LIBPROTOC_EXPORT CommandLineInterface { + public: + CommandLineInterface(); + ~CommandLineInterface(); + + // Register a code generator for a language. + // + // Parameters: + // * flag_name: The command-line flag used to specify an output file of + // this type. The name must start with a '-'. If the name is longer + // than one letter, it must start with two '-'s. + // * generator: The CodeGenerator which will be called to generate files + // of this type. + // * help_text: Text describing this flag in the --help output. + // + // Some generators accept extra parameters. You can specify this parameter + // on the command-line by placing it before the output directory, separated + // by a colon: + // protoc --foo_out=enable_bar:outdir + // The text before the colon is passed to CodeGenerator::Generate() as the + // "parameter". + void RegisterGenerator(const string& flag_name, + CodeGenerator* generator, + const string& help_text); + + // Run the Protocol Compiler with the given command-line parameters. + // Returns the error code which should be returned by main(). + // + // It may not be safe to call Run() in a multi-threaded environment because + // it calls strerror(). I'm not sure why you'd want to do this anyway. + int Run(int argc, const char* const argv[]); + + // Call SetInputsAreCwdRelative(true) if the input files given on the command + // line should be interpreted relative to the proto import path specified + // using --proto_path or -I flags. Otherwise, input file names will be + // interpreted relative to the current working directory (or as absolute + // paths if they start with '/'), though they must still reside inside + // a directory given by --proto_path or the compiler will fail. The latter + // mode is generally more intuitive and easier to use, especially e.g. when + // defining implicit rules in Makefiles. + void SetInputsAreProtoPathRelative(bool enable) { + inputs_are_proto_path_relative_ = enable; + } + + // Provides some text which will be printed when the --version flag is + // used. The version of libprotoc will also be printed on the next line + // after this text. + void SetVersionInfo(const string& text) { + version_info_ = text; + } + + + private: + // ----------------------------------------------------------------- + + class ErrorPrinter; + class DiskOutputDirectory; + class ErrorReportingFileOutput; + + // Clear state from previous Run(). + void Clear(); + + // Remaps each file in input_files_ so that it is relative to one of the + // directories in proto_path_.
